5 Proven Weight Loss Approaches

When it comes to weight loss, you’ll find the landscape littered with fads. These are dramatic diet shifts that you can only stay with for a limited amount of time before you ultimately fall back into more manageable habits. For long-term success, you need an eating approach you can stick with. These simple tactics will help you reach and maintain a healthy weight for lasting wellness.

Watch Your Meal Size

In a study where obese dieters were assigned either a 600-calorie breakfast or 300-calorie breakfast, those who ate the larger meal in the morning ultimately lost more weight, according to Psychology Today. Both groups consumed the same number of total calories throughout the day, but those who enjoyed the biggest meal of the day in the morning had an easier time sticking to their calorie budget. Make breakfast your largest meal and dinner your smallest to enhance your weight loss efforts.

Love Your Vegetables

There’s a lot of hype over carbs and fat, but vegetables may be the real key to weight loss, according to Psychology Today. A study comparing the Mediterranean diet, Atkins diet, and a low-fat/high-carb diet found that the most important factor for success was the number of vegetables consumed. Vegetables are high in fiber and important nutrients. Learn to love them and include lots of produce in your eating plan for the best results.

Manage Your Calories

There are many ways to approach weight loss, but it all comes down to the same simple science. You need to burn more calories than you consume. Tracking your calorie intake will give you essential insights into how your consumption and calorie-burning stack up. Watch Sugars and Starches

Cutting back on starches and sugars will help you lower your insulin levels, reduce bloat, and manage hunger. This is why low-carb diets are typically more successful than low-fat approaches. One easy way to limit your sugar and starch is simply to stop eating processed food. Avoid crackers, snack cakes, and baked goods and focus instead on whole foods that come straight from their source, like fruits, vegetables, eggs, meat, and fish.

Sip Smart

What you drink can have a major impact on your weight loss success. Staying hydrated is essential, but you should do so primarily with water. Juice, sodas, and flavored coffee drinks are high in calories and sugar. A single beverage can contain as many calories as an entire meal if you’re not mindful about your choices. Water, however, is a calorie-free pick that will help fuel your digestive system, improve metabolism, and curb hunger. Green tea is another healthy choice that speeds metabolism.

The key to any of these weight loss strategies is long-term use. Don’t approach these as a short-term fix, but rather as a permanent change to your daily habits. Adjusting your eating in this manner will help you reach and maintain your goals for a healthy weight.
